送货至:

 

 

寄存器的分类_寄存器的工作原理_寄存器的作用

 

2024-04-07 09:32:48

晨欣小编

在计算机中,寄存器可以说是一个非常重要且基础的概念。寄存器是一种临时存储数据的设备,它它位于中央处理器内部,用于存储指令、数据等信息,提供给CPU进行处理。寄存器的分类主要分为通用寄存器、特殊寄存器和控制器寄存器。

通用寄存器是用于存储一般数据的寄存器,它们通常用于存放临时数据、中间结果或者一些常用的数据。通用寄存器的数量在不同的CPU架构中会有所不同,通常有通用寄存器组成的寄存器文件,比如x86架构中的EAX、EBX、ECX、EDX等。

特殊寄存器是用于特定功能的寄存器,比如程序计数器(PC)、指令指针(IP)、状态寄存器(Flag Register)等。这些寄存器在CPU运行时扮演着重要的角色,控制着程序的流程、记录指令的位置和保存程序的状态等。

控制器寄存器是用于和外部设备进行通信的寄存器,比如中断向量表寄存器、DMA控制寄存器等。这些寄存器通常是和I/O模块、DMA控制器等外设进行交互,用于控制外设的操作和与外设进行数据通信。

寄存器的工作原理主要是通过地址总线和数据总线来实现的。当CPU需要访问寄存器中的数据时,会通过地址总线发送地址信号给内存,然后通过数据总线传输数据到CPU中。CPU在执行指令时,会将数据加载到寄存器中进行处理,然后再将结果写回内存。

寄存器的作用非常重要,它直接影响着CPU的性能和效率。寄存器是CPU内部最快的存储设备,它的读取速度非常快,可以直接提供给CPU进行运算,避免了频繁访问内存的开销。因此,合理地使用寄存器可以提高程序的执行效率,加快计算机的运行速度。

总的来说,寄存器是计算机中的关键组成部分,它在CPU的运行过程中扮演着重要的角色。通过合理的使用和管理寄存器,可以提高计算机系统的性能和效率,从而更好地满足用户的需求。

 

上一篇: 继电器_继电器是什么意思
下一篇: 寄生电容是什么意思_寄生电容产生的原因_寄生电容的应用

热点资讯 - 技术支持

 

什么是梳状滤波器,梳状滤波器的知识介绍
碱性和碳性电池的区别
碱性和碳性电池的区别
2025-06-17 | 1232 阅读
CA139参数信息,CA139批发
CA139参数信息,CA139批发
2025-06-14 | 1155 阅读
短路保护是什么?短路保护相关知识分享
一文详解肖特基接触和欧姆接触
嵌入式通信 UART 大揭秘:经典面试题深度剖析
透彻剖析:三极管基本工作原理全解析
全面解析:伺服电机、舵机与步进电机的差异区分
收起 展开
QQ客服
我的专属客服
工作时间

周一至周六:09:00-12:00

13:30-18:30

投诉电话:0755-82566015

微信客服

扫一扫,加我微信

0 优惠券 0 购物车 BOM配单 我的询价 TOP